In France, the current domestic general government health expenditure as a % of general government expenditure is 15.3%, which reflects a decrease of 0.5% (-3.4%) compared to 2021.

France Government health expenditure (% of government) between 2000 and 2022
Period | Value | Change |
---|---|---|
2022 | 15.3% | -0.5% |
2021 | 15.8% | +0.7% |
2020 | 15.1% | +0.1% |
2019 | 15% | -0.2% |
2018 | 15.2% | +0% |
2017 | 15.2% | +0% |
2016 | 15.2% | +0.7% |
2015 | 14.5% | +0.4% |
2014 | 14.2% | +0.2% |
2013 | 14% | +0.1% |
2012 | 13.9% | -0% |
2011 | 13.9% | +0% |
2010 | 13.9% | -0.1% |
2009 | 14% | +0% |
2008 | 13.9% | -0% |
2007 | 14% | -0% |
2006 | 14% | +0.1% |
2005 | 13.9% | -0% |
2004 | 13.9% | +0.2% |
2003 | 13.7% | -0.1% |
2002 | 13.9% | +0.2% |
2001 | 13.7% | +0.2% |
2000 | 13.5% |
